Gen師系列 | 《Stable Diffusion 無臉似顏繪 LoRA 訓練》- 下●

《Stable Diffusion 無臉似顏繪 LoRA 訓練》- 0 技術需求工作流

//

上一篇講到, 咩叫Lora,同佢係Stable Diffusion入面扮演咩角色

今次講下,點樣訓練自己鍾意既 LoRA 風格 而點解特登做一篇長教學講 Gen圖既 LoRA 訓練,係因為透過呢個過程都可以帶出同理解更多所謂 AI 既本質

簡單講下,我目前用落最簡單,最冇技術需求既 LoRA 訓練工作流程 :

--

Step 1. 訓練資料預備 -- 收集相同風格/類別既圖片

Step 2. 用 Civitai LoRA Trainer -- 直接係網上做訓練

Step 3. 測試成果

//

Step 1. 預備訓練資料

--

所有既呢D AI 模型訓練,無論係文字,數據,定視覺 都不外乎一個核心概念,就係

搵 規 律 <<

正如我成日講, AI 雖然個名叫做智能 但佢其實並冇真正既智能

我地做緊既野,其實就係要教佢,理解更多呢個世界係點 至於點教,其中一個方法就係

俾大量有類近既材料佢,同佢講 有「特質A」 「 特質B」 「特質C」 既 就係『類別一』 有「特質D」 「 特質E」 「特質F」既 就係『類別二』 . . 之餘此類

//

帶返返黎 LoRA 訓練 首先我地要做既係預備一D 相同『類別』圖片

呢D 『類別』可以係

  • 人物
  • 姿勢
  • 物品
  • 風格
  • 物品

等等

你可以用唔同方法準備呢D 相同『類別』既圖

例如

自己網上收集 , 當然要專重返copy right 或者整理自己既作品 , 自己影既相之類

或者第二個方法係MJ -> LoRA

以我自己為例, 我會先用Midjourney 既vary 功能,大量Gen 相近風格既素材 以 無臉似顏繪 作為一個例子就係一個風格

下圖係我係MJ 大量Gen 既無臉繪套圖 我Gen 左差不多200 多張 最後揀大約100張做下一步訓練

如果係第一次試玩既朋友, 自己預備素材大約準備20 - 50 張都可以

預備好,將佢地放係同一個file 備用就可以做下一步

//

Step 2. Civitai LoRA Trainer

第二步係 利用現有網上平台去做 LoRA 訓練

civitai.com

Civitai 係其中一個最大最出名既 AI Gen 圖sharing 平台, 上面有好多人免費share 自己既訓練成果公開俾人用 用Civitai 黎train LoRA -

好處:唔洗setup , 唔洗電腦勁 壞處:佢成本俾自己setup貴,大約 8-10蚊 train 一個 LoRA 模型

所以先衡量自己 preference, 再選擇方法 我既話我傾向當玩具用錢買時間,去試多D唔同既野

//

開左 Civitai account 就可以用佢"Train a model" 既功能 (圖一)

佢會step by step 咁 lead 你,揀返你想訓練既係 人物 , 物品 , 定風格 (圖二)

再將你預備好,save 左準備訓練圖 , upload 上去 基本上 , 你所有training 既setting 唔洗郁, default 都可以 主要留意返 label tagging 呢個stage 一定要揀 "auto tag" , 等系統幫你做最重要 tagging 既步驟 (圖三)

最後揀返SD 1.5 或 SDXL 作為訓練base , 對應返你訓練素材, 相就揀Realistic , 插畫就揀Anime 我自己經驗係真實圖片揀 SDXL / 插畫揀 SD 1.5 效果比較好

(圖四)

//

最後撳submit , 佢會係後台自動幫你run LoRA training 大約30分鐘 - 一個鐘到

完成後佢會send email 通知你 到時上返Civitai 可以直接download 自己既 LoRA (見下圖)

就可以應用係唔同既SD 生成過程

--

下篇再講埋Step 3 , 點樣用最少既setup run SD 去測試自己既 LoRA 成果

//

p.s. 有興趣既私補同學都可以私下聯絡我 我地係私補session step by step 一齊做都可以